How Strength Winch Rope Is Good for Your ATV?

If you’re looking to buy an ATV winch, there’s a good rule of thumb to follow in terms of the rope: choose a size that has a rated pulling capacity of about 1.5 times the gross weight of your ATV.

That should give you enough power to pull your ATV out of most sticky situations. So, while getting the rope, you’re going to follow the same rule. Have your ATV’s GVWR (Gross Vehicle Weight Rating) calculated, multiply that by 1.5, and you’ll have the weight rating for the rope.

Strength Of The Tensile

The winch’s pull rating is important, as is the rope’s diameter and tensile strength. Your winch’s rope should be able to handle the amount of weight you plan to pull with it. A thicker rope will have more tensile strength than a thinner one, but it will also be harder to handle.

With a tensile strength of 6,000 to 12,000 pounds, winch ropes are most usually used. Although some ropes have tensile strengths as low as 2,500 pounds, there are also high-quality ropes with tensile strengths of 23,000 pounds.

Rope Length

When purchasing an ATV winch, it is important to consider the length of rope that is included. A shorter rope may not be able to reach the desired location, while a longer rope may be more difficult to handle. It is also important to consider the strength of the rope, as a weaker rope may not be able to handle the weight of the ATV.

The typical length of a winch rope is 50 feet. However, if you need additional strength and want to cover more ground between the automobile and the anchor, 100 feet could be ideal. Some ropes, on the other hand, are 30 inches long, which are usually suitable for small ATVs that you take to regular rides.

Can I Replace My Winch Cable with Rope?

It is possible to put a synthetic rope on a winch designed for steel cable, but there are some important things to keep in mind:

  • First, you need to make sure that the synthetic rope is the same diameter as the steel cable.
  • Second, you need to use a thimble on the end of the synthetic rope to protect it from wear.
  • Finally, make sure that the winch is capable of handling the extra pulling strength of the synthetic rope.
